Beijing-based Origin Agritech Limited (NASDAQ:SEED) has released an investor presentation for September 2024, as per a new filing with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The disclosure, submitted today, provides current and potential investors with updated company information.
The presentation, included as Exhibit 99.1 in the Form 6-K, outlines Origin Agritech's recent developments and strategic direction. The company, operating in the agriculture production and crops sector, is known for its work in crop seed biotechnologies.
Weibin Yan, the Chief Executive Officer of Origin Agritech, signed the SEC filing, underscoring the company's commitment to transparency and ongoing communication with the investment community. The presentation is intended to keep shareholders informed about the company's progress and future plans.

In other recent news, Origin Agritech Ltd., a prominent player in China's agricultural technology sector, has announced several key changes to its executive team. The company has welcomed Weibin Yan as its new Chief Executive Officer. Yan, with a proven track record in agriculture and industrial sectors, is expected to guide the company into a new era of growth and innovation.
In addition, Origin Agritech has appointed Patrick Cheng as its new Chief Financial Officer and Li Yang as its new Chief Operating Officer. Cheng, with over thirty years of experience in corporate management and financial control, is anticipated to enhance the company's financial strategy, while Yang is set to steer the company's operational strategies.
These recent developments are part of the company's continuous commitment to innovation and market expansion. Origin Agritech has also made significant strides in the agricultural sector, receiving a GMO safety certificate for its genetically modified maize, BBL2-2, allowing for its commercial release. Furthermore, the company has developed a high-yield corn inbred line through gene editing, which has shown a yield increase of over 50% compared to traditional corn in field trials.

With a market capitalization of $16.69 million and a striking revenue growth of 64.93% over the last twelve months as of Q2 2024, the company shows a promising trajectory in the agriculture production and crops sector.
Despite the challenges, Origin Agritech has managed to stay profitable over the last twelve months. The company's P/E ratio stands at 2.16, indicating that the stock is trading at a low earnings multiple. However, it's worth noting that the adjusted P/E ratio for the same period is 21.01, which could suggest a different valuation perspective when adjustments are made.
Moreover, the company's stock has experienced significant price volatility, with a 51.11% drop over the last three months, which may be of interest to investors looking for potential entry points or considering the stock's risk profile.
InvestingPro Tips for Origin Agritech highlight that the company holds more cash than debt on its balance sheet, which is a positive indicator of financial stability. However, it is also noted that short-term obligations exceed liquid assets, which could imply potential liquidity risks in the near term.
